2. INTEGRATED MULTIMODAL LOGISTICS HUB (IMLH)
Vision:
Placed strategically, the logistics hub is being positioned as consolidation point for freight movement from NCR, Punjab, Haryana and some parts of Rajasthan Region
Project:
Proposed to be the largest facility in North India
Expected to handle traffic in range of 1.39 m TEUs by 2030
To be developed through a special purpose vehicle (SPV) of HSIIDC and DMICDC
Infrastructure development through variants of Public Private Partnership model
3. MASS RAPID TRANSIT SYSTEM BETWEEN GURGAON-MANESAR-BAWAL (MRTS):
Vision:
To provide high speed connectivity between the Industrial townships of Gurgaon, Manesar, Dharuhera and Bawal
Project:
To run elevated, semi-elevated and ground track
Modeled on Metro and Sub-Urban Rail Systems
Expected to carry passengers in the range of 1.16 to 2.24 million passengers per day by 2040
Status:
Project to be implemented through a SPV, to be floated jointly by Haryana Mass Rapid Transport Corporation (HMRTC – agency of the state government) and DMICDC
